WebSep 28, 2024 · The other fish in the group are going to be males that don’t breed. They’re just fish in the group that are lower in the “pecking order” than the two breeding fish. You’ll find that the two breeding fish will keep on breeding together until one of them dies. In the wild, many different things could cause one of the fish to die. WebJun 13, 2024 · Surface Bubble Nests. Surface bubble nests produce a foamy air, saliva, and sometimes plant-based floating nest at the surface. Betta and pseudosphromenus species produce sinking eggs, while Gourami (Colisa, Trichogastcr, and Macropodus) eggs float. The nest is guarded until the fry are free-swimming.
